How to Create Better Block Shadows in Illustrator
Learn a better way to create the most efficient long block shadows in Illustrator.
In this Illustrator how-to video, Dave Clayton shows off a third-party tool for creating long block shadows in Illustrator. Using the Block Shadow add-on from Astute Graphics, he creates the effect quicker that using the built-in tools and ends up with cleaner, more streamlined finished artwork.
